What is an important consideration when performing a hair color service?

Conducting a strand test is essential when performing a hair color service as it helps to determine how the hair will react to the color product being used. This test involves applying the hair color to a small section of hair to assess the resulting shade and any potential allergic reactions or adverse effects. It allows the cosmetologist to make adjustments if necessary and ensures that the desired outcome can be achieved safely. This step is particularly important as hair texture, porosity, and previous chemical treatments can significantly affect how the color develops.

Other methods, such as using the same color for all clients, do not take into account individual differences like skin tone, hair type, or personal preferences, which can lead to unsatisfactory results. Applying color on wet hair can dilute the color and affect the application process, potentially producing uneven results. Additionally, using a blow dryer afterward might not be advisable as it can alter the hair's texture or cause overheating, leading to damage rather than enhancing the color service.
